Árvore de páginas

CPC-VP0112B.P

Produto:

Gestão de Planos de Saúde

Módulo:Todos
Versão:12.x.x
Assuntos:

cpc-vp0112b.p

  • Rotina utilizada no modifica de propostas.
  • Caso o cliente não queira executar a chamada da CPC no seu cadastro deve colocar CPC Ativo como não.
  • Será permitido para esta CPC apenas um registro na tabela temporária de saída. Caso possuir mais de um registro um erro será reportado.

Localização

  • APOS-LER-ESTAB: Dentro do programa vp0112b.p após ser informado o estabelecimento.
  • FX-CONVENIO: Dentro do programa vp0112b.p, após confirmar a inclusão da faixa especial por convênio.
  • INICIO-MODIFICA: Dentro do programa vp0112b.p, após digitar a proposta.
  • FINAL-MODIFICA: Dentro do programa vp0112b.p, após modificar a proposta.
  • PERFIL-USUARIO: Dentro do programa vp0112b.p, antes da alteração nos campos de percentual de desconto.

Ponto de Utilização

"APOS-LER-ESTAB"
"FX-CONVENIO"
"INICIO-MODIFICA"
"FINAL-MODIFICA"
"PERFIL-USUARIO"

Include das definições das tabelas temporárias

  • cpc-vp0112b.i

Tabelas de entrada e saída


Tabela de entrada tmp-cpc-vp0112b-entrada

def temp-table tmp-cpc-vp0112b-entrada no-undo

field nm-ponto-chamada-cpc                       as char format "x(15)"
field in-evento-programa                              as char format "x(06)"
field cd-convenio                                          as int
field cd-modalidade                                      as int
field cd-plano                                                as int
field cd-tipo-plano                                         as int
field nr-proposta                                            as int
fields cd-estabel                                           like propost.cod-estabel

Definição campo a campo da tabela de entrada

      • nm-ponto-chamada-cpc – Ponto de chamada de cpc que pode ser "APOS-LER-ESTAB ou "FX-CONVENIO".
      • in-evento-programa – Identifica qual procedimento a cpc deve executar no momento que está sendo chamada.
      • cd-convenio – Código do convênio da proposta.
      • cd-modalidade – Código da modalidade da proposta.
      • cd-plano – Código do plano da proposta.
      • cd-tipo-plano – Código do tipo de plano da proposta.
      • nr-proposta – Número da proposta.
      • cd-estabel – Código do estabelecimento.

Tabela de saída tmp-cpc-vp0112b-saida

def temp-table tmp-cpc-vp0112b-saida no-undo

fields lg-erro                                     as logical
field lg-undo-retry                             as log
fields ds-mensagem-retorno           as char format "x(75)"
fields lg-permite-alterar                   as log

Definição campo a campo da tabela de saída

      • lg-erro – Variável que controla os erros que podem ocorrer na CPC.
      • lg-undo-retry – Variável de controle de erros na CPC.
      • ds-mensagem-retorno – Variável que recebe a descrição dos erros que ocorreram na CPC.
      • lg-permite-alterar – Variável que controla se o usuário terá permissão ou não para alterar determinado campo.